dc.description Students, who prefer physiotherapy program, should have knowledge about the qualifications of physical therapy education. It provides a means of describing to nature and characteristics of physical therapy professional entry level educational programs. Th is study is performed with Karabük University Health High School Physiotherapy and Rehabilitation first Class Students (age=19.78±1.26, n=41, F/M 19/22). We developed a questionnaire related to World Confederation for Physical Th erapy (WCPT) guideline for physical therapist professional entry level education. Th is questionnaire is composed of three sections, in which physiotherapy job awareness of the students is asked. Th e questionnaire results showed that, these three sections levels were above three, according to LIKERT Scale rating. First and third levels of ‘awareness for suff iciencies in physiotherapy’ and ‘job awareness’ of the students’ which prefer this physiotherapy due to their interest, were higher than the results of the students who prefer this program due to the other factors (p=0.049, and p=0.002, respectively) when the results of questionnaire were compared. Th is study will help to ascertain the aims and requirements of physiotherapy students and by this way to be a guide for education of more productive job professionals.
